Using a transparent framework of pillars and beams held in place by magnets, MagnetCube lets you build and examination your ballbearing racetracks. The cube construction is much more versatile than the plug-and use tracks in Hot Wheels kits. With MagnetCubes, you can build in the third dimension too, and the hollow cubes let yous see your track every bit you build it, making the construction process as engaging and fun every bit the playing process. Available in Standard and Advanced variants the MagnetCube kit is modular, allowing you to be small and efficient, or embrace a go-big-or-become-domicile attitude and make a wild track that'due south filled with twists and turns. Each kit comes with brawl-bearings that ride on the tracks y'all build, relying on their design and a combination of gravity, inertia, and potential/kinetic energy to go from A to B. Most of the marble runs include the track and the holes on the same molded pieces, limiting your options for how the pieces can exist fitted together. With the modular blueprint of MagnetCubes, you can easily connect multiple structures together.
The structure becomes a complex and impressive multi-level design. Build and rebuild whatsoever you can imagine. You could sit downward over again and again, with new creations every time.

The sets use open cubes with magnets in each corner that easily snap together without the need for special connectors or any prior experience. Simply unpack and build!
With 64 cubes and multiple action pieces, the design possibilities are endless. Each ready tin exist added onto the adjacent, allowing yous to build big and fantastic marble runs as you imagine.
The open design of MagnetCubes makes all the action visible. With the panels included in the AdvancedPack, you tin can weave marble tracks in and out of the architectural structures.
